Definition of friar

  1. A member of one of the religious mendicant orders of the Rom. Cath. Church, viz, the grey friars or Franciscans, the Augustinians, the black friars or Dominicans, the white friars or Carmelites, and crouched friars or Trinitarians; a patch on a page which has not received the ink.

Nuttall's Standard dictionary of the English language By Nuttall, P.Austin
